Error After Upgrading to PhonePad Version 4.25.

Back in August you may remember we discussed the new licensing system and how your existing PhonePad license will be automatically converted to the new format if you upgrade to PhonePad Version 4.25 from a previous version.

We have had support requests from some clients telling us that they are getting the following error after upgrading to PhonePad Version 4.25.  The problem is occurring when PhonePad is trying to convert their license.

PhonePad License Conversion Error

The reason for the error is that they have only half done the upgrade.  There are two parts to upgrading.  The first is to upgrade your PhonePad applications, and the second is to upgrade your PhonePad database.

If you only do the first part then there will be a mismatch between the two, ie. they will be out of sync, and you will get errors.

This can be easily rectified by running DBUpdate and following the simple steps.

DBUpdate should always be run after an upgrade (the option to run it should be checked by default when you run the installer).  But you don’t need to run it on every computer – only the Server or Host PC.

If you are getting this error then please open your PhonePad folder and run DBUpdate.  There is also a new Knowledge Base article on this.

App Focus: Error Log Viewer.

This is the first in a series of articles that will focus on the various applications that make up the PhonePad suite. In this article we’ll take a look at PhonePad Error Log Viewer.

So what is Error Log Viewer?

Error Log Viewer (ErrorLogViewer.exe) resides in the PhonePad folder on your Server, Host PC, and/or workstation.  It sits in the background silently logging any errors you may encounter while using PhonePad.  Not all errors are logged, but most are.

If you experience problems with PhonePad then an error message will usually be displayed. If you didn’t write the error down and can’t remember what it said, chances are it will be in the error log.

Open Error Log Viewer to access the error log.

PhonePad Error Log Viewer

The main part of the screen shows all errors that have been reported by PhonePad, including the Date, Time, Error Type and the actual error message. As you can see, the date is shown in the following format: YYYY-MM-DD.

If you select an error, additional details are displayed in the panel on the right.  If you have PhonePad physically installed on your workstation then it will show your Computer Name, your Windows Username, your PhonePad Username (if the error occurred after you have logged in) and the application the error occurred in.

When PhonePad is running from a network drive, these details can be particularly handy as an administrator will be able to identify which computers and users are experiencing certain errors.

When reporting a problem to PhonePad Support, it can assist us greatly if we know the exact error you are experiencing.  You can easily provide us with that information by sending us a copy of the error log.  You can do this by selecting Copy Log from the File menu.  The error log will be copied to the Windows clipboard. Just send us an email and paste the error log into the email.

Setting Up Remote Support.

There may be times when you experience a problem with PhonePad or our other software that can’t be easily resolved by email.  At times like this, the best way to get things sorted out is by remote support. Through the magic of the Internet we can remote connect to your computer and access it as though we were actually with you in your office. It’s like a site visit, but without a techo turning up at your door.

Depending on the issue, there may or may not be a charge for this service.  Of course, we will advise you of this up front when arranging remote support.

We currently use Citrix GoToAssist for remote support.  To get remote support up and running on your end, you will need to follow some simple steps so that we can connect.

Firstly, we will send you a link and a support key.  You will need to click on the link to take you to the Fast Support website. It looks a bit like this:

Remote Support

You will need to enter your Name and the Support Key, and then click Continue.

You should then get a screen like this:

Launch GoToAssist
Click OK to launch the GoToAssist application.

You may get a prompt like this one, asking you to allow or block the launcher.  This screenshot is from Firefox.

PhonePad Remote Support

 

If you get a prompt like this click the Allow button.

Ok, almost there.  This next bit catches a few people out because sometimes the window is hidden.  If you can’t see this dialog then search your screen for it because it will be there somewhere.

PhonePad Remote Support

Click the Yes button to join the remote support session.

That’s it.  We will now be connected to your computer.  You can show us the problems you’re having and we can fix it for you while you watch.  If you’re busy you can go off and do what you need to do while we do our thing.

PhonePad 4.25 Has Been Released.

We are pleased to announce the release of PhonePad Version 4.25.0.

This release includes the following changes:

  • Rebuilt Address Book Import feature.
  • Fixed problem with messages not being found when searching in other user’s Inboxes in Receptionist mode.
  • Fixed issue with email addresses not being pre-populated in Email Message facility (File/Email Message).
  • Changed PhonePad to work with new licensing system.
  • Minor updates to DBRepair.
  • Minor fixes to WhereRU.

 This release can be downloaded from the PhonePad download page or from My PhonePad Account.

This is a free minor update for licensed PhonePad users.
